Imoh Umoren's new film is dedicated to homeless kids

Imoh Umoren's new movie "Child of Mud" is dedicated to homeless kids who are made outcasts by their families.

Children of Mud by Imoh Umoren

"How does a mother abandon their own child? How do you get to that point?," asked Imoren as he seeks to find an answer in the upcoming movie.

He took to Twitter to share the inspiration behind the movie.

Currently shooting a TV series which stars Ramsey Nouah and Segun Arinze, Umoren is popular for "The Happyness Limited" "Lemon Green" (2009) and the TV movie "Have A Nice Day" (2013).
